Self-Isolation Upon Arrival to Latvia Reduced From 14 to 10 Days
For Students
On 15 September the Latvian Ministry of Health reduced the period of self-isolation for anyone arriving or returning to Latvia from 14 to 10 days. Please note that self-isolation will now also be necessary for travellers returning from Estonia.

The full 14-day self-isolation requirement will still apply to anyone who has been in contact with person infected with COVID-19 as well as people working in certain professions, such as medics, education workers and social care workers.
Ilze Viņķele, the Latvian Minister for Health, emphasised that the decision was based on the latest medical studies.
